Controls A
Press zone 14 to access the multifunc-
tion screen 2. The presence of the con-
trols detailed below will depend on the
vehicle model.
1 and 3 Left and right temperature indi-
cation adjustment.
4 De-icing/demisting of the rear screen
and, depending on the vehicle, the
door mirrors.
5, 8, 9 and 10 automatic modes
(Normal, Soft, Fast)
6 Air recirculation.
7 “Clear View” function.
11 Ventilation speeds.
12 Distribution of air in the passenger-
compartment.
13 Right and left temperature display.
14 Zone displaying air conditioning set-
tings.
15 “DUAL” function.
16 Automatic recirculation function de-
pending on the vehicle.
17 Air conditioning.
18 Stopping the system.

Automatic mode
The automatic climate control system-
guarantees comfort in the passen-
ger compartment and good visibility
(except in the event of extreme condi-
tions), while optimising consumption.
The system controls the ventilation
speed, air distribution, air recirculation,
and starting and stopping the air condi-
tioning and air temperature.
This mode consists of a choice of three
programmes:
NORMAL: allows the selected comfort
level to be best attained, depending on
the exterior conditions. Press button 4
or key 9.
SOFT: reaches the desired comfort
level more gently and silently. Press
button 8.
FAST: increases the flow of air in the
passenger compartment. This mode
is recommended in particular to opti
mise comfort in the rear seats. Press
button 10.
